PHP支持以下幾種HTTP請求認證方式:
- Basic認證:在HTTP請求頭中發送Base64編碼的用戶名和密碼進行認證。
- Digest認證:使用MD5哈希算法對用戶名、密碼、隨機數和請求信息摘要進行計算,然后發送給服務器進行認證。
- Bearer認證:在HTTP請求頭中發送一個Bearer令牌進行認證。
- OAuth認證:使用OAuth協議進行認證,包括OAuth 1.0和OAuth 2.0兩種版本。
- JWT認證:使用JSON Web Token進行認證,通常用于無狀態的身份認證。
除了以上幾種認證方式外,還可以通過自定義HTTP頭部等方式進行認證。